### Runbook: InkMill Markdown Pipeline — Renderer Stall

If rendered previews stop updating, first check the InkMill worker queue depth; a stall above five minutes means the sanitizer stage is wedged. Drain the queue with `inkmill drain --safe`, then restart workers one at a time to preserve cache warmth. Record the restart in the incident log, and include the build token printed below.

trace token, bawig-yageg: htk6_3563df

MEMO — Finance Team, Thistlebank Manufacturing

Folks, the annual insurance renewal is upon us. Our broker came back with a 14% premium increase, mostly driven by the claims on the Averly plant flooding last spring. We're pushing back on the property line and getting a second quote for liability cover. Expect a decision by month-end; budget owners should pencil in the higher figure for now. One confidential item for your awareness follows below.

board note of kafof-yahag: Druaelox Foods plans to raise the Holwyn list price by 35 percent in July.

Welcome to on-call for the Cartwheel tile prefetcher. Key facts: it runs as the prefetchd job in the Harrowgate cluster, pulls tile manifests every 10 minutes, and caches to the shared store with a 24h TTL. Failure mode to know: stale manifests cause silent gaps, not errors, so watch the freshness gauge. Escalate only if two consecutive cycles fail. Auth is via the standard service token rotation. The dashboard and rotation steps are on the page below.

wiki page, kahog-hahig: https://vault.zemvargrid.internal/display/deploy/repo/settings/merge_requests/job/settings/6f3b933774dbc5320a4daa18

Leadership Review Briefing — Westmere Lease Renegotiation

Negotiations with Aldergate Estates on the Westmere showroom lease have reached a revised draft. Proposed terms extend tenure five years with a stepped rent schedule and a refit allowance. Sales leads should anticipate a six-week partial closure during works. Pipeline impacts are being modelled. Context for these decisions appears in the note below.

management briefing: Only 33 of the 205 pilot accounts renewed Kasath, so a churn review is set for October 17. Weniusek Logistics is in early talks to buy Holethax Freight for about $345.6 million.